Prussia, Kingdom. A Rare 1813 Iron Cross I Class, Cloth and Bullion Version, c. 1825 certificate_of_authenticity 1860 Second China War Medal(Eisernes Kreuz 1813 I. Klasse, Stoffausfhrung). Instituted 10 March 1813 by King Friedrich Wilhelm III. (1813 1815 issue). An unusual 1813 Iron Cross I Class, consisting of a Cross Patte with a silver aluminum wire frame surrounding a black woven core, adorned at the inner and outer corners with silver wire sequins, completing at each out arm corner in a wire loop for sew on attachment, the reverse retaining an intact white parchment liner, unmarked,
